Versace Logo Greek Mythology:

The inspiration behind the Versace logo, particularly the Medusa head motif, can be traced back to Greek mythology. Medusa, a Gorgon with snakes for hair, was a powerful and enigmatic figure in ancient Greek tales. The use of her likeness in the Versace logo symbolizes strength, beauty, and mystique, reflecting the brand's bold and daring aesthetic.

Why is Versace Logo Medusa:

The choice of Medusa as the emblem for Versace reflects the brand's rebellious and provocative spirit. Medusa is a symbol of transformation and empowerment, embodying the idea of embracing one's uniqueness and individuality. By incorporating the Medusa head into its logo, Versace asserts its identity as a fearless and boundary-pushing fashion house.
